How Mixopod CV 200mg/125mg Tablet works:
Mixopod CV 200mg/125mg tablets contain Cefpodoxime Proxetil, an antibiotic, and Clavulanic Acid, a beta-lactamase inhibitor. Cefpodoxime Proxetil's mechanism involves disrupting bacterial cell wall synthesis, crucial for bacterial viability. Clavulanic Acid counteracts bacterial resistance, thereby boosting Cefpodoxime Proxetil's effectiveness.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The interaction of Mixopod CV 200mg/125mg Tablet with alcohol is undefined. Seek medical advice before combining them.
PregnancyS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
The pregnancy-related safety profile of Mixopod CV 200mg/125mg Tablets is generally favorable. Preclinical trials in animals revealed minimal or no harmful effects on fetal development; nevertheless, data from human studies are scarce.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
The medication Mixopod CV 200mg/125mg Tablet is considered safe for breastfeeding mothers. Research in humans indicates minimal drug transfer into breast milk, posing no apparent risk to the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
Driving ability may be impaired by Mixopod CV 200mg/125mg Tablet side effects, including allergic reactions, dizziness, or seizures.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with severe kidney impairment should exercise caution when using Mixopod CV 200mg/125mg t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ary; physician consultation is advised.
LiverC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Data regarding Mixopod CV 200mg/125mg Tablet use in individuals with hepatic impairment is scarce. Phys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take Mixopod CV 200mg/125mg Tablet :
Should you forget to take your Mixopod CV 200mg/125mg Tablet, administer it immediately. If, however, your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Never take a double dose.
